新聞中心
數據的唯一選擇

站在用戶的角度思考問題,與客戶深入溝通,找到安順網站設計與安順網站推廣的解決方案,憑借多年的經驗,讓設計與互聯(lián)網技術結合,創(chuàng)造個性化、用戶體驗好的作品,建站類型包括:成都網站制作、成都做網站、企業(yè)官網、英文網站、手機端網站、網站推廣、域名申請、雅安服務器托管、企業(yè)郵箱。業(yè)務覆蓋安順地區(qū)。
在處理數據時,確保數據的唯一性是非常重要的,唯一性指的是數據表中的每個記錄都具有唯一的標識符,以避免重復和混淆,以下是一些常見的方法和工具,用于確保數據的唯一性。
1、主鍵(Primary Key)
主鍵是數據表中用于唯一標識每個記錄的字段或字段組合。
主鍵的值必須是唯一的,不能有重復值。
主鍵可以是單個字段,也可以是多個字段的組合。
主鍵的選擇應該基于業(yè)務需求和數據的特定屬性。
2、唯一約束(Unique Constraint)
唯一約束是數據庫中的一種約束條件,用于確保某個字段或字段組合的值是唯一的。
唯一約束可以應用于單個字段或多個字段的組合。
唯一約束可以在創(chuàng)建表時定義,也可以在表創(chuàng)建后添加。
3、索引(Index)
索引是一種數據結構,用于加快對數據的訪問速度。
索引可以基于單個字段或多個字段創(chuàng)建。
索引可以提高查詢性能,但會增加插入、更新和刪除操作的時間。
索引的選擇應該基于查詢頻率和數據的唯一性要求。
4、唯一索引(Unique Index)
唯一索引是一種特殊的索引,它要求索引中的值是唯一的。
唯一索引可以用于確保某個字段或字段組合的值是唯一的。
唯一索引可以提高查詢性能,并確保數據的唯一性。
5、檢查約束(Check Constraint)
檢查約束是數據庫中的一種約束條件,用于限制字段的值的范圍或滿足特定的條件。
檢查約束可以用于確保數據的唯一性和其他業(yè)務規(guī)則。
檢查約束可以在創(chuàng)建表時定義,也可以在表創(chuàng)建后添加。
6、觸發(fā)器(Trigger)
觸發(fā)器是數據庫中的一種特殊對象,用于在對數據進行插入、更新或刪除操作時執(zhí)行自定義的邏輯。
觸發(fā)器可以用于確保數據的唯一性和其他業(yè)務規(guī)則。
觸發(fā)器可以在創(chuàng)建表時定義,也可以在表創(chuàng)建后添加。
7、應用程序邏輯
除了數據庫級別的方法外,應用程序邏輯也是確保數據唯一性的重要手段。
應用程序可以通過驗證和校驗數據來確保數據的唯一性。
應用程序可以使用事務來確保數據的一致性和完整性。
新聞名稱:數據的唯一選擇
當前鏈接:http://fisionsoft.com.cn/article/djsspoe.html


咨詢
建站咨詢
